Advanced Certificate in Educational Leadership: UK Job Market Outlook
| Career Role | Description |
|---|---|
| Headteacher/Principal (Primary/Secondary Education) | Lead and manage a school, ensuring high educational standards and effective leadership. Strategic educational leadership skills are paramount. |
| Senior Leadership Team (SLT) Member | Contribute to school leadership, taking responsibility for specific areas like curriculum, teaching & learning, or student support. Requires strong educational leadership and management abilities. |
| Educational Consultant | Provide expert advice and support to schools and educational organisations on leadership, strategy, and improvement. Expertise in educational leadership strategies is key. |
| Further Education College Principal/Director | Lead and manage a further education college, overseeing curriculum development, student support, and staff development. Requires robust strategic educational leadership. |
| School Improvement Advisor | Work with schools to identify areas for improvement and support the implementation of effective strategies. Involves advanced educational leadership knowledge and practical application. |
